Gov't revokes all small-scale mining licenses granted after Dec. 7

The government of Ghana has revoked all small-scale mining licenses issued after December 7, 2020, as part of its ongoing efforts to regulate the mining sector and combat illegal mining practices. This decision aims to ensure adherence to legal frameworks and promotes sustainable mining activities in the country. It reflects the government's commitment to addressing environmental concerns and protecting natural resources from degradation caused by unregulated mining operations.

In a statement, the Minerals Commission emphasized that only licenses granted before this date remain valid. The move is expected to restore order within the small-scale mining industry and support legitimate miners while ensuring compliance with regulatory standards. As the government continues its crackdown on illegal operations, stakeholders are urged to follow necessary guidelines for licensing to foster responsible mining practices.
